The number 1880111 is a dihedral prime (or dihedral calculator prime) because on a seven-segment display it is prime (a) forward, (b) upside-down, (c) in a mirror, and (d) in a mirror upside-down. The number 120121 is the smallest dihedral prime that forms four different numbers read in those four ways.
Write a function to list the dihedral primes less than or equal to the input number.
